Against the background of strengthening the marine industry, China’s marine resource development activities have gradually extended to the deep sea. However, due to harsh geological conditions, major submarine geological hazards pose constraints on marine resource evelopment and engineering. It is necessary to comprehensively understand the typical characteristics and causallaws of submarine geological hazards and summarize the monitoring techniques and methods for typical submarine geological hazards. This study provides an overview of the research history of submarine geological hazards and their monitoring. It summarizes the common types and characteristics of submarine geological hazards, and reviews the research on the mechanisms of submarine geological hazard evolution as well as the progress in monitoring techniques and networks for submarine geological hazards. The study suggests that it is important to improve the evaluation theory and methods of submarine geological hazards in circumcontinental shelf basins, strengthen the study of disaster mechanisms and prediction for these hazards, and conduct research on detection and monitoring methods and precursory identification of submarine geological hazards to enhance our understanding of key scientific issues. Furthermore, the study emphasizes the need to establish a comprehensive database of submarine geological hazards in the circumcontinental shelf basins, create a detailed information repository of submarine resource distribution and engineering facilities in the South China Sea’s circumcontinental shelf area, develop visualization and simulation techniques for the dynamic evolution process of submarine geological hazards, and construct a multi-level and multi-hazard cooperative monitoring system and early warning network for submarine geological hazards, aiming to overcome key technological bottlenecks.
